Biography

Martine Johnson, known professionally as Mia Martina, was born on January 14, 1984, in Saint-Ignace, New Brunswick, Canada. She began her music career while studying at Carleton University in Ottawa, Ontario. Her breakthrough came with the cover of "Stereo Love" by Edward Maya and Vika Jigulina, which reached number 10 on the Billboard Canadian Hot 100 in November 2010 and earned a platinum certification. This success was followed by the release of her debut album Devotion on August 29, 2011. Notable singles from this period include "Latin Moon" and "Burning", for which she received a SOCAN Award in 2014. Her second album, Mia Martina, was released on October 14, 2014. That year, she also had her bigger crossover hit with “Beast” alongside Waka Flocka Flame, a Top 40 Canadian hit that went Platinum in Canada, and she performed the track on the MuchMusic Video Awards stage. After a few years of silence, she returned with “Sooner or Later” featuring Kent Jones in 2017, released the independent album Daydream (2019) with tracks including “DJ Saved My Life” featuring Breikthru and “Westside” featuring Megz, then continued with scattered singles through the early 2020s, including “What I Want” (2020), “Without You” (2021), and later releases such as “Have Yourself a Merry Little Christmas” (2023) and “Like a Drum” (2025).
